Triumph Thruxton 400 – Detailed Description

The Triumph Thruxton 400 is an upcoming entry-level café racer-style motorcycle from the iconic British brand, inspired by the larger Thruxton 1200. Built on the same platform as the Speed 400 and Scrambler 400 X, the Thruxton 400 aims to blend retro styling with modern engineering for enthusiasts looking for performance with a vintage look.


Key Highlights:

  • Engine:
    398cc, single-cylinder, liquid-cooled, DOHC engine (same as Speed 400)
    Power Output: Approx. 40 PS
    Torque: Around 37.5 Nm
    6-speed gearbox with slipper clutch
  • Design & Styling:
    • Classic café racer aesthetics
    • Sculpted fuel tank with knee recess
    • Clip-on handlebars for a sporty riding posture
    • Bar-end mirrors, round LED headlamp, and minimalistic rear section
    • Upswept exhaust with brushed stainless-steel finish
  • Chassis & Suspension:
    • Tubular steel perimeter frame
    • Front: 43mm USD forks
    • Rear: Twin shock absorbers
    • 17-inch alloy wheels with road-biased tyres
  • Braking System:
    • Front: 300mm disc with radially mounted caliper
    • Rear: 230mm disc
    • Dual-channel ABS
  • Features:
    • Full LED lighting
    • Semi-digital instrument cluster with gear position, fuel gauge, and trip info
    • Ride-by-wire throttle
    • Switchable traction control
    • USB charging port (expected)
  • Expected Launch Date (India): Late 2025
  • Expected Price (Ex-showroom): ₹2.80 – ₹3.10 Lakh
  • Rivals: Royal Enfield Continental GT 650, Honda CB350 RS, Yamaha XSR155 (if launched in India)
